The Trader General Info

The Trader does do exactly two things – selling magical items for Gems and from time to time also giving away a free magical item for you. After the June 2018 Update, the Trader also offers Runes! You will also find an updated version of the full deal cycle below.

The first thing you should make sure is to check the deals every day, so you don’t miss the free item when it becomes available.
All deals in there are completely random, also the free magical items – there’s no global list of deals so checking daily is important to not miss anything 

Another important thing to know is that magical items you get from the Trader are not exceeding your limit in the Clan Castle like magical items from events & Value Packs do.

Trader Prices

Now I’ve been wrapping up all prices and also give you advice which deals are good and which ones aren’t.

Resource Potion (115 Gems)

When boosting all your collectors manually, you would pay (depending on the number of available ones per Town Hall Level):
  • Town Hall 10-12: 230 Gems
  • Town Hall 9: 200 Gems
  • Town Hall 8: 180 Gems
  • Town Hall 7: 150 Gems
  • Town Hall 6 & lower: 120 Gems & less
As you can see, this deal is getting better & better the higher your Town Hall Level is – well, as long as you have all the collectors available at your Town Hall Level. When looking above, you see why it makes sense that the Trader is not available before Town Hall 8…

Actually, you should never buy resources with Gems as this is the worst value, so I don’t compare the boosted price now to the price when buying the resources with Gems – but I will give you how much you will get from the boost (maxed out collectors):
  • TH 10 & 11: 706k Gold & Elixir + 7,200 Dark Elixir
  • TH 9: 706k Gold & Elixir + 4,800 Dark Elixir
  • TH 8: 605k Gold & Elixir + 1,160 Dark Elixir

Power Potion (300 Gems)

Getting maxed troops for 1 hour for 300 Gems… I don’t even think I need to say anything here. The Power Potion itself wasn't that much use anyway (except for some extreme engineers), but paying 300 Gems for it makes it a no-brainer.

This makes it A REALLY BAD DEAL

Builder Potion (285 Gems)

The Builder Potion will give your Builders 10 times the speed for 1 hour – so every Builder will finish an upgrade 9 hours earlier (10 hours boost minus the 1 hour it’s running).

If you gem upgrade times, you will pay 103 Gems for 9 hours, It’s only 367 Gems for 45 hours, but I can’t use this because the Builder Potion only makes every Builder 9 hours faster.

Now looking at the number of busy Builders, you will have:
  • 1 Builder: 103 Gems
  • 2 Builder: 206 Gems
  • 3 Builder: 309 Gems
  • 4 Builder: 412 Gems
  • 5 Builder: 515 Gems
You see that the Builder Potion is only having a positive effect if you have more than 3 Builders busy with upgrades that will run for longer than 10 hours.

This makes it A GOOD DEAL FOR 4+ BUSY BUILDERS.

Training Potion (25 Gems)

One hour of boosting for 25 Gems, sounds like a good deal? Let’s see how much boosting costs depending on the amount of Barracks, Spell Factories & Heroes:
  • Town Hall 11 & 12: 55 Gems
  • Town Hall 9 &10: 50 Gems
  • Town Hall 8: 45 Gems
  • Town Hall 7: 35 Gems
Boosting your army for one hour is the best value you can get for Gems as it allows you to make at least 5-6 attacks that will give you a huge reward.

This makes it A NICE DEAL FOR ALL TOWN HALLS that can use the Trader!

Book of Heroes (500 Gems)

The Trader also offers the Book of Heroes for 500 Gems, so it’s 50% the price of skipping the hero upgrade of 7 days which costs 999 Gems.

Especially if you’re going to war a lot, consider having a Book of Heroes at your availability since we only get them every 2 Clan Games.

Looking over to the Builder Base, where you can use the BoH as well, you can save some Gems:
  • Battle Machine LVL 10+: 750 Gems
  • Battle Machine LVL 20+: 1000 Gems
This makes this A SWEET DEAL FOR EVERYONE when using it in your Home Village or Battle Machine Lvl 10+!

Book of Spells, Fighting, Building (925 Gems)

The other Books, except the Book of Everything, will cost 925 Gems and can be a good deal or not – let’s have a look at the costs skipping an upgrade depending on the time:

Home Village:
  • 14 days: 1863 Gems
  • 13 days: 1740 Gems
  • 12 days: 1616 Gems
  • 11 days: 1493 Gems
  • 10 days: 1370 Gems
  • 9 days: 1246 Gems
  • 8 days: 1123 Gems
  • 7 days: 1000 Gems
  • 6 days 9 hours 35 minutes: 925 Gems
Builder Base:
  • 6 days: 1750 Gems
  • 5 days: 1500 Gems
  • 4 days: 1250 Gems
  • 3 days: 1000 Gems
  • 2 days 16 hours 53 minutes: 925 Gems
As you can see, the Books are expensive, but can still save you a ton of Gems if you have the Gems to skip upgrade times.

It’s a SOLID DEAL if you’re spending gems to skip upgrades or have tons of loot during boost times, however, it’s still pretty expensive.

Runes

With the June 2018 Update, the Trader also offers Runes:
  • Rune of Home Village Gold/Elixir: 1,400 Gems
  • Rune of Builder Gold/Elixir: 1,500 Gems
  • Rune of Dark Elixir is not available at the Trader
If you take a look that filling them up with Gems for 3,867 Gems, that’s a nice discount but still quite expensive – the deal is an OK DEAL simply because the discount is high but only worth for those who don’t farm frequently. With several attacks every day, you can have your Builders busy all the time easily.
I personally only store Runes only along with a book to skip a critical upgrade – for example upgrading my Eagle Artillery I save up the Gold for the upgrade and start the upgrade, use the book to skip the upgrade and then use the Rune of Gold to make the next upgrade so I have no downtime in Builder and no painful time while the Eagle Artillery is upgrading

Have you ever noticed the cool down for your Daily Star Bonus or Versus Battle Reward Loot Cap is very low after completing the last victory/getting the last needed Star? I thought it might be helpful to give some more details about how this cool down works. Also, how you can use it to save up if your Storages are filled in your Builder Base or a 2x/4x Star Bonus Event is incoming.

Daily Star Bonus Cool Down in Clash of Clans

The word “daily” already says the cool down of the Star Bonus is 24 hours.
It resets when you collect the Star Bonus reward, not when you got the 5th Star to complete it.

Now, the interesting thing you might have recognized on your own is that sometimes you will get a new Star Bonus immediately after completing one. The reason is that if it takes you more than 24 hours to finish the next Star Bonus after you have collected it, it will stack the new one on top of the currently running Star Bonus.

Let’s say I collect my Daily Star Bonus on Monday 8am, but I do not do any attacks on Tuesday – in this case I will be able to complete 2 Daily Star Bonus on Wednesday (after 8am).

This means you can save up your Daily Star Bonus if you want to or also finish one that you missed because you haven’t been able to attack enough in one day.
This also comes in handy when you see that a 2x or 4x Star Bonus Event is coming up. Simply don’t use your Daily Star Bonus the day before it starts and you will have an extra Star Bonus during the event – especially with the 4x Star Bonus Event, this is very nice.

There is no need to not collect your Star Bonus:
  1. This will just extend the time until you get a new reset
  2. Star Bonus gets delivered to your Treasury (and only 3% of your Treasury can get taken in a raid)

Versus Battles Reward Cap Cool Down

The Versus Battle Reward is the only way you can earn resources in your Builder Base (except what your Mine & Collector will produce) and it’s also limited.

The cool down of the Versus Battle Rewards is 22 hours and the reset is similar to the Daily Star Bonus.

It will start the 22 hour cool down as soon as you have reached the 3rd victory and earned the reward for it. However, it will also roll over to the next day, if it takes you more than 22 hours to get your 3 victories.
I was just finishing up the 3rd victory and saw a cool down of less than 4 hours – that’s because I had not been using my attacks earlier. The cool down is not reset when you earn the first victory, it’s reset when you collect the 3rd one of the previous cycle and then runs in the background.

This way, they can stack up and if you haven’t unlocked your 3 victories within that 22 hours, it will restart and then you can have 6 Victory Rewards! However, stacking up more than two cycles is not possible.

This is important for you to know. If your Storage capacity is not big enough to store the reward from another Victory Reward, you can just let it be and wait until you have spent enough to store it and don’t waste any reward (as long as that won’t take you longer than the two cycles of 44 hours in total!)

Versus Battle Reward Reset With Gems

You can also use Gems to reset the countdown if you have already unlocked your three victories in the current cycle.
This will NOT give you 3 additional victory rewards in your cycle, it will simply skip forward in the cycle and end the cool down starting a new 22 hour cycle (that’s also why the costs in Gems gets lower the less time is left on your cool down)

I don’t recommend using Gems for the reset, because it’s quite expensive – however, it’s cheaper than using the Gems to buy the Gold or Elixir directly for an upgrade.
